Output a8770499e641dc7398bf18a718fe11cd3461426d4833213fbb2ec82eea0035b0:0

value
83476549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7edceb89e44b75fa8206ae78da0fc58ea8a31d77 OP_EQUAL
address
3DFoiWYPC1s5y7BP8vZWN1AkKZqGuodDp6
transaction
a8770499e641dc7398bf18a718fe11cd3461426d4833213fbb2ec82eea0035b0
confirmations
450265
spent
true